Synopsis of Buffalo Bill
Sumérgete en las emocionantes aventuras de Buffalo Bill, un relato clásico de William F. Cody que narra la vida y hazañas de este legendario personaje del Viejo Oeste. Acompaña a Buffalo Bill en sus cacerías de bisontes y descubre cómo se ganó su apodo, convirtiéndose en una figura icónica de la frontera americana. Esta edición de Planeta, perteneciente a la Biblioteca Mundial de Grandes Aventuras, te transportará a un mundo de valentía y exploración.

Buffalo Bill
William Frederick Cody, better known as Buffalo Bill, was an American soldier, bison hunter, and showman. One of the most famous figures of the American Old West, Cody began performing at the age of 23. He performed in shows that displayed cowboy themes and episodes from the frontier and Indian Wars. He founded Buffalo Bill's Wild West in 1883, taking his large company on tours in the United States and, beginning in 1887, in Europe.
